New FlickerTests: Create initial flicker tests for Pip

Create an initial set of tests for pip. Initial tests are:
- All regions covered
- Status and navigation bar is always visible
- Pip window is shown, expanded, closed, and doesn't flicker
- Pip layer is shown, expanded, closed, and doesn't flicker
- Background is displayed behind Pip window

Test: atest FlickerTests:PipToHomeTest and atest FlickerTests:PipToAppTest

package com.android.server.wm.flicker;
import static com.android.server.wm.flicker.CommonTransitions.exitPipModeToApp;
import androidx.test.InstrumentationRegistry;
import androidx.test.filters.LargeTest;
import com.android.server.wm.flicker.helpers.PipAppHelper;
import org.junit.Before;
import org.junit.FixMethodOrder;
import org.junit.Test;
import org.junit.runner.RunWith;
import org.junit.runners.MethodSorters;
import org.junit.runners.Parameterized;
/**
* Test Pip launch.
* To run this test: {@code atest FlickerTests:PipToAppTest}
*/
@LargeTest
@RunWith(Parameterized.class)
@FixMethodOrder(MethodSorters.NAME_ASCENDING)
public class PipToAppTest extends NonRotationTestBase {
static final String sPipWindowTitle = "PipMenuActivity";
public PipToAppTest(String beginRotationName, int beginRotation) {
super(beginRotationName, beginRotation);
this.mTestApp = new PipAppHelper(InstrumentationRegistry.getInstrumentation());
}
@Before
public void runTransition() {
run(exitPipModeToApp((PipAppHelper) mTestApp, mUiDevice, mBeginRotation)
.includeJankyRuns().build());
}
@Test
public void checkVisibility_pipWindowBecomesVisible() {
checkResults(result -> WmTraceSubject.assertThat(result)
.skipUntilFirstAssertion()
.showsAppWindowOnTop(sPipWindowTitle)
.then()
.hidesAppWindow(sPipWindowTitle)
.forAllEntries());
}
@Test
public void checkVisibility_pipLayerBecomesVisible() {
checkResults(result -> LayersTraceSubject.assertThat(result)
.skipUntilFirstAssertion()
.showsLayer(sPipWindowTitle)
.then()
.hidesLayer(sPipWindowTitle)
.forAllEntries());
}
@Test
public void checkVisibility_backgroundWindowVisibleBehindPipLayer() {
checkResults(result -> WmTraceSubject.assertThat(result)
.skipUntilFirstAssertion()
.showsAppWindowOnTop(sPipWindowTitle)
.then()
.showsBelowAppWindow("Wallpaper")
.then()
.showsAppWindowOnTop(mTestApp.getPackage())
.then()
.hidesAppWindowOnTop(mTestApp.getPackage())
.forAllEntries());
}
}
